Official abstract text for this publication.
A medicament injection device includes a main body having a cartridge receiving part configured to hold a medicament cartridge; a needle holder holding a needle; a needle sleeve at least partially surrounding the needle holder and needle and axially movable relative to the main body; a removable transverse blocking member separating the cartridge receiving part and the needle holder; and a compressed spring arranged between the needle holder and a distal end of the needle sleeve so that, upon removal of the blocking member, the spring is released, thereby causing the needle carrier to move axially towards cartridge receiving part.
Opening claim text (preview).
1 - 13 . (canceled) 14 . A medicament injection device comprising: a main body having a cartridge receiving part configured to hold a medicament cartridge; a needle holder holding a needle; a needle sleeve at least partially surrounding the needle holder and needle and axially movable relative to the main body; a removable transverse blocking member separating the cartridge receiving part and the needle holder; and a compressed spring arranged between the needle holder and a distal end of the needle sleeve so that, upon removal of the transverse blocking member, the spring is released, thereby causing the needle holder to move axially in a proximal direction towards the cartridge receiving part. 15 . The medicament injection device of claim 14 , further comprising a cap covering a distal portion of the medicament injection device. 16 . The medicament injection device of claim 15 , wherein the cap has a locking member arranged to interlock with a recess in the transverse blocking member to prevent removal of the transverse blocking member until the cap is at least partially removed. 17 . The medicament injection device of claim 16 , wherein the locking member comprises a pin extending into the recess of the transverse blocking member to prevent removal of the transverse blocking member until the cap is at least partially removed. 18 . The medicament injection device of claim 17 , wherein the pin is movable away from the transverse blocking member to enable the transverse blocking member to be removed. 19 . The medicament injection device of claim 16 , wherein the main body comprises protrusions extending inwardly from an interior surface of the main body. 20 . The medicament injection device of claim 15 , wherein the cap comprises an inwardly extending part having a bore to substantially seal a distal end of the needle. 21 . The medicament injection device of claim 14 , wherein the spring is further configured to cause the needle and needle holder to retract subsequent to injection of a medicament. 22 . The medicament injection device of claim 14 , wherein the cartridge receiving part and the needle holder are arranged to form a frictional fit subsequent to axial movement of the needle holder towards the cartridge receiving part. 23 . The medicament injection device of claim 22 , wherein the cartridge receiving part comprises a protruding part and the needle holder comprises a recessed part arranged to receive the protruding part of the cartridge receiving part. 24 . The medicament injection device of claim 14 , wherein the spring is a helical spring. 25 . The medicament injection device of claim 14 , further comprising a medicament cartridge having a penetrable barrier across a distal end thereof and wherein axial movement of the needle holder causes the needle to pierce the penetrable barrier. 26 . The medicament injection device of claim 25 , wherein the medicament cartridge contains a medicament. 27 . The medicament injection device of claim 14 , wherein the medicament injection device is an auto-injector device. 28 . A method of operating a medicament injection device, the method comprising: removing a removable transverse blocking member from the medicament injection device, thereby releasing a spring and causing a needle holder of the medicament injection device to move proximally into contact with a medicament cartridge and causing a needle of the medicament injection device to pierce a penetrable barrier of the medicament cartridge. 29 . The method of claim 28 , further comprising at least partially removing a cap from the medicament injection device in order to release the transverse blocking member prior to removing the transverse blocking member. 30 . The method of claim 29 , wherein at least partially removing the cap from the medicament injection device comprises at least partially removing a pin of the cap from a recess of the transverse blocking member to release the transverse blocking member. 31 . The method of claim 28 , wherein removing the transverse blocking member comprises sliding the transverse blocking member out of the medicament injection device. 32 . The method of claim 31 , wherein sliding the transverse blocking member out of the medicament injection device comprises sliding the transverse blocking member out of an aperture of a needle sleeve of the medicament injection device. 33 . The method of claim 32 , further comprising initiating an injection of medicament through the needle by axially moving the needle sleeve relative to a main body of the medicament injection device.
